Arcosa Inc
INDUSTRIALS · ENGINEERING & CONSTRUCTION · USA
Arcosa, Inc. provides infrastructure related products and solutions for the construction, energy and transportation markets in North America. The company is headquartered in Dallas, Texas.

INDUSTRIALS · ENGINEERING & CONSTRUCTION · USA
Sterling Construction Company, Inc., a construction company, engages in residential construction, specialty services, and heavy civil activities primarily in the southern United States, the Rocky Mountain states, California, and Hawaii. The company is headquartered in The Woodlands, Texas.
